Output 575e9b352126b950a83ca94d172552b6b0f5f09a4dbb0f6039232f19368a1b99:0

value
61262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26648220fa9ff1e3eef6334a8e0181f67bf8bea9 OP_EQUAL
address
35C21GpMVuhZusDKPYZZDBjbAtAZFLt8Ry
transaction
575e9b352126b950a83ca94d172552b6b0f5f09a4dbb0f6039232f19368a1b99
confirmations
141361
spent
true